Add QNAP NAS into Azure AD Domain Service
Microsoft Azure AD DS provides managed domain services such as domain join, group policy, and Lightweight Directory Access Protocol (LDAP). By adding a QNAP NAS into Azure AD DS through site-to-site VPN connection or through Windows Server using Azure AD Connect, IT staff are free from deploying and managing domain controller locally, and have greater efficiency in managing user accounts and permissions for multiple NAS devices. It provides flexibility, scalability, and extreme convenience.
Note: Azure AD DS supports x86 (Intel or AMD processor) NAS.

QuLog Center – NAS log management
The new QuLog Center provides graphical statistic rankings of error/warning events and access, assisting you in quickly monitoring and responding to potential system risks. QuLog Center supports labels, advanced search, and log sender/receiver. Logs from multiple QNAP NAS can be centralized to the QuLog Center on a specific NAS for efficient management.

Console Management - Convenient NAS troubleshooting
When performing maintenance/troubleshooting, or if IT/support staff are unable to access QTS via HTTP/S, Console Management can be used to perform basic configuration and debugging. Console Management is available using SSH, Serial Console, or by connecting an HDMI display, keyboard, and mouse to the NAS.

QNAP NAS supports Fibre Channel SAN
Common Fibre Channel SAN (Storage Area Networks) are closed network environments, and their devices are often expensive and lacking deployment flexibility. By installing a QNAP dual-port 16Gb/32Gb Fibre Channel expansion card in a QNAP NAS, the NAS can be added to a SAN environment at an affordable price point. This allows you to leverage the many benefits from QNAP NAS including snapshot protection, Qtier™ tiering storage, SSD cache acceleration, and more.

Wider range of SAS/SATA/USB expansion solutions
QTS 4.5.4 enhances storage scalability by supporting more QNAP expansion units, including the high-speed TL SAS/SATA JBOD series and hassle-free TL USB JBOD series for satisfying efficient and economic file storage and backup needs.
-
High-performance
The TL SAS JBOD has four SAS wide ports, and each SAS wide port combines four SAS 12Gb/s channels. By connecting the TL SAS JBOD to the host NAS and daisy-chaining multiple TL SAS JBODs with two wide ports configured with link aggregation, the solution delivers up to 96Gbps transfer speeds. The TL SATA JBOD supports multi-lane SATA 6Gb/s transfer, achieving speeds of up to 64Gbps. The TL USB JBOD provides a USB 3.2 Gen2 port that supports up to 10Gbps transfer speeds.

Enhanced system security
To ensure NAS system security, the default password of the "admin" account is now the first MAC address without special characters. For example, if the MAC address is 11:22:33:44:55:66, the default password will be 112233445566. You can check the MAC address via Qfinder Pro or from the sticker on the device.
